Jerome Kitzke to Perform Concert Series During Tribeca New Music Festival, 11/13
by Matt Smith
- Oct 1, 2015
New York City, NY --- Marking the commencement of the 2015-16 Tribeca New Music festival, AN AMERICAN MAVERICK | JEROME KITZKE AT 60 celebrates composer-storyteller JEROME KITZKE in a two-night concert series November 13-14, 2015, at The DiMenna Center for Classical Music. Known for creating works that are uniquely and bracingly American, where freedom and ritual converge, Kitzke shares his career-long dedication to social justice and the human condition in this special program comprised of a dozen of his works composed between 1987 and 2015, including the world premiere of For Pte Tokahewin Ska. From the premier string quartet ETHEL and pianist Anthony de Mare to Hammond B-3 rising star Wil Smith and accordionist Guy Klucevsek, 26 of today's top contemporary artists will come together to perform and honor the inimitable musical language of Jerome Kitzke.
Orchestra of St. Luke's to Launch Five-Concert Season at Carnegie Hall, 10/29
by Tyler Peterson
- Oct 1, 2015
Carnegie Hall presents Orchestra of St. Luke's in five concerts in Stern Auditorium / Perelman Stage this season, starting on Thursday, October 29 at 8:00 p.m. with Principal Conductor Pablo Heras-Casado leading a program that includes Stravinsky's Suite No. 2; and Tchaikovsky's rarely heard Symphony No. 1 in G Minor, Op. 13, "Winter Daydreams." Also on the program is Mendelssohn's Violin Concerto in E Minor, Op. 64 with soloist Christian Tetzlaff.
Quin Music Series Launches With Performance by Improvisational Jazz Vocalist, VINX, 10/7
by Tyler Peterson
- Sep 30, 2015
The Quin, New York's quintessential lifestyle hotel, will inaugurate the Quin Music Series on October 7th at 7:00pm with a special performance by VINX. One of the most gifted improvisational vocalists performing today, VINX' style ranges from jazz to funk, and from bossa nova to blues, as he takes his audience on a sonic world tour. He combines soaring vocals layered with intricate melodies and grooves in the spirit of a true balladeer. Envisioned as 'an evening of storytelling through song,' VINX is scheduled to perform from 7:00pm to 9:00pm in the Quin Arts Sound Lounge at lobby level. He will be joined by Scott Kiefner on upright bass and Brad Myrick on guitar.
